Hydration and Energy
The human body is composed of approximately 60% water, which plays a pivotal role in several bodily functions:
- Regulates body temperature: Water helps maintain a steady body temperature through perspiration.
- Transports nutrients: Blood, which is largely made up of water, carries vital nutrients and oxygen to cells.
- Removes waste: Water assists in flushing out toxins and waste products through urine and perspiration.
In situations where the body lacks sufficient water, dehydration can set in quickly, leading to fatigue, confusion, and possibly fatal outcomes.
How Long Can You Survive Without Water?
Human survival without water is alarmingly brief. Most people can only endure:
- 3 days without water under extreme conditions.
- Up to 7 days without water, depending on factors like climate, individual health, and activity level.
After just a single day without water, individuals can experience symptoms of dehydration, including dizziness, dry mouth, and irritation.

How Long Can You Survive Without Food?
The human body can generally withstand up to 3 weeks without food, although this varies significantly based on factors like health, hydration, and body fat percentage. The body’s ability to adapt by utilizing stored fat and muscle for energy under starvation conditions illustrates the resilience of human physiology.

Daily Requirements for Water and Food
On average, adults require:
- Water: About 2 to 3 liters (8-12 cups) daily, depending on activity and climate.
- Food: Approximately 2,000 to 2,500 calories daily for average adults, varying based on age, gender, and lifestyle.

4. Can the body adapt to a lack of food or water over time?
The human body has remarkable adaptive mechanisms that allow it to cope with a lack of food or water, but these adaptations have their limits. In the absence of food, the body begins to enter a state of ketosis, where it burns fat stores for energy. While this can provide a temporary means of survival, it also leads to nutrient deficiencies and muscle wastage over time, which can impair function and health.
On the other hand, the body is less capable of adapting to a lack of water. It can conserve water by producing concentrated urine and reducing sweat, but these adaptations can only last for a limited period. Continuous deprivation of water will ultimately lead to severe dehydration, organ failure, and death much sooner than the absence of food.
5. Are there any exceptions to the survival timelines for food and water?
Yes, there are exceptions to the general timelines for survival without food and water. Factors such as personal health, physical condition, environmental conditions, and individual resilience can all influence how long a person can survive without these essential resources. For instance, a well-hydrated person may withstand thirst for slightly longer, while someone already dehydrated will succumb to the effects much more quickly.
Additionally, physiological influences such as age and metabolic rate can play a role. For example, children and elderly individuals often have less water reserve and may experience the effects of dehydration quicker than healthy adults. In extreme survival circumstances, psychological factors, such as determination and mindset, can also impact outcomes, revealing that while there are general survival timelines, individual experiences can differ significantly.
